Easy to dismantle
It's easier than you think to dismantle a mobility scooter for your car boot. Most models of these scooters are designed to be dismantled into several pieces, making it much easier to carry them into and out of your car's trunk space.
You can also use ramps to aid in this process. They are simple to set up and offer a secure method of getting your scooter into your car's boot. If you're not sure which type of ramp would be most suitable for your needs it is possible to speak with an expert who can help you choose the right one.
A car hoist is another option. These lifts allow you to transport your scooter. You can also use them to transport your mobility scooter on a trip or sightseeing in the countryside.
However, if you're planning to transport your mobility scooter an individual piece of baggage, it's important to consider the size of your vehicle and if it has an opening that can hold the weight of a large mobility scooter. If not, you may be considering an automobile with ramps or trailer.
Foldable or compact mobility scooters are also easy to remove and put away. They're lightweight collapsible scooters and easy to move around and are a great choice for everyday use.
They are commonly called trunk or boot scooters and come in a range of colours and sizes. Some models even have handles incorporated into the seat and battery pack to make it easier to get them in and out of the trunk of your vehicle.
Some of the most popular car boot scooters are the Dallas i3 and the Quingo Ultra and the Quingo Ultra, both of which are very lightweight and take up very little space in your car's boot. The i3 model has one lithium battery which can travel up to 7 miles before it needs to recharged. It can be configured with two batteries to increase the distance.

Easy to transport
A car boot mobility scooter is a compact, collapsible e scooter model that can be collapsed or dismantled to fit in your car's boot space. It's a great option for those who use their cars for travel and don't want to carry an oversized mobility scooter.
You can use a car boot scooter accomplish your day-today tasks like grocery shopping, trips to the library or the doctor. If you're planning to travel long distances it's a good idea for you to buy the model with larger batteries and an off-automotive charger.
The right kind of mobility scooter can be difficult. Some models are easy to transport, whereas others require a lot more effort and be too heavy to fit in the boot.
A WAV is a great alternative for those unable to drive. They can be used to transport wheelchairs, mobility scooters or any other type of device. They also come with ramps that can help you carry the device into the boot.
Some models even have an automated hoist that can be connected to the front of your car and lift the scooter into the car boot for you! This is especially useful for larger scooters that weigh more than 20kg.
Another option is to purchase an automobile with a big boot that can hold your scooter without sacrificing rear-seat space. For instance the Volkswagen Touran is a family sedan that has plenty of space in the boot to stow a mobility scooter and still have three seats in the rear row.
Make sure that the car has a large trunk and can accommodate wheelchairs or mobility scooters when purchasing a new vehicle. You should also determine whether it has a hoist or a ramp.
Quingo offers two different car boot scooters that you can choose from, which differ in the size of the battery and speed. The Ultra features a separate feature which makes it easier for you to store the scooter in the trunk of your car and the Flyte features one of the fastest and versatile models available with docking systems.
Easy to use
A car boot collapsible folding mobility scooter scooter is smaller electric scooters that folds easily or dismantled to transport in the back of a car. They are usually employed in shopping centres and supermarkets, but they are also useful when exploring cities and towns.
These are a good option for people who live close to where they'll need to go. They're inexpensive and simple to use and you don't require an license to drive on roads.
These smaller, compact scooters are also easier to transport into your car's boot than the larger models that are detachable. The most efficient ones fold or disassemble in the space of a few seconds.
They're usually made from lightweight materials, reducing the effort required to put them back together. You can easily store them and transport them via plane or train, or put them into your car.
Certain models can even separate the seat and battery pack, making it easier to transport them. This feature is available as standard on some compact scooters, and as an option on other models.
The majority of these auto boot scooters have handles built-in that allow you to pull the scooter out of the boot and carry it to wherever you'd like to go. You can then use it to explore the area or for a few short trips out on holiday abroad.
Another advantage of these car boot scooters is that they can be charged while on the move with an onboard battery charger or separately. These car boot scooters can be powered by either an Lead Acid (SLA), or Lithium Ion Battery. Some even have USB ports to charge mobile devices.
Some car boot scooters have an additional battery that can be added to extend the range. This makes it easy to replace the batteries in case you're travelling for long distances, or need to get further away from your home before charging the vehicle.
